We had moved to Vancouver from asia the year before I believe. I was 6 or 7 at the time and had yet to be spoiled silly like I would be later. We weren't poor but we were just getting started here in Vancouver and things were a little uncertain. I had always loved video games and tech toys, and that year my parents bought me a used Nintendo Entertainment System. I got hundreds of hours of joy out of that system and it really started my love for gaming. Ahh nostalgia.
